That moment when you realise the game is up and you wipe all the pieces from the board with one bold stroke. Sometime over the weekend, thats what happened at AMP. It wasnt the move AMP strategists wanted. They had tried to keep their defence intact. But pressure from big shareholders and the unwavering public gaze made them cave.
